Inclusion

Masculine hopes and dreams throughout the Far eastern feminine, with delighted the brand new imagination of one another West and you will Far eastern guys, has actually will inscribed them due to the fact soft, submissive, and you will servile – they are concubines, maids, trip attendants and you can prostitutes, yet others. Probably the most powerful and you can enduring photos had been suffered by the persistent narratives away from Chinese and you may Japanese female searching since an excellent conflation of all of the a lot more than, and a lot more, in identical vein. They’re able to best end up being exemplified on the files of one’s Madame Chrysanthemum/Butterfly discourse, together with what is even the supreme male dream therefore the that imbued with the most mystique and you will sensual vow – the geisha. The fresh new thriving international company throughout the trafficking of females, referred to as post-buy bride industry, owes much towards misconception of your own exotic, submissive, prim, sexualized Far eastern woman imagined by this people of images. The latest pure force of the persistent repetition provides left real time trite but tenacious photographs you to nevertheless frequently feel the capability to delight new sensual creative imagination.

Gendered and you can racialized identities such as these was, however, hotly competitive landscapes. Contesting sounds might be heard from the academy, for the motion picture, literary works, politics or any other areas regarding societal industries. The main focus regarding the essay, however, is on the world-wide-web since a webpage into the development of measures towards the subversion of the social hopes and dreams away from Far eastern ladies’ identities, and tries to replicate choice artwork.

I will examine Western ladies’ challenge to own symbolization from interruption regarding acquired pictures. In the analogy I’ve picked, tries to reclaim gender and you can racial title are specially powerful. The success inside the troubling old-fashioned images, and you will rupturing a long story society of your eroticized and you can exoticized Far eastern woman, could have been facilitated by uniting out of a couple of products, you to definitely technological, others literary: the web based is the typical; grotesque/carnivalesque textual techniques compose the fresh new feminist critical means and you will governmental means.

Work off Wacjman although some shows you to definitely electronic technologies can support the fresh new blurring from borders and you will fade the power of gendered binaries. Online, people can decide its disguises and you can suppose solution identities that run avoid into conventional imperatives away from gender speech. An imaginative and arresting illustration of this is exactly available on the site of one’s “Huge Bad Chinese Mother”, a development out of Kristina Wong. Their particular web site is what she calls an effective “mock post-purchase bride to be website”. It’s a shock when you look at the waiting for naive people. The new myths and you will fantasies one to suffer this new commodification out of Far eastern female into the around the world markets are typically receive and you will reproduced in cyberspace. The newest send-order fiance marketplace is work mainly on line. Its rhizomic structure lets multiple hyperlinks to help you porno, therefore will bring vast scope and you will listeners. The web based try a content and you can a symbol methods, a great semiotic and you can societal agent as well as others (Braidotti, 1996). It is no ponder after that one to Wong has elected the same effective semiotic broker about what in order to release their own transgressive restrict discourse. The mock send-buy bride to be website, the place to find the big Crappy Chinese Mommy, ‘s the privileged web site of the transgression.

I’ve pulled liberally on Bakhtin’s analysis of carnivalesque ination out-of Wong’s text message. Wong keeps deployed this new procedures of your carnivalesque to manufacture a great topsy-turvy community in which “Hello Kitty” gets “Bitchy Kat”, her absent lips replaced by you to spouting obscenities, in which a beneficial geisha wears good “qipao” (antique rigorous-fitted Chinese skirt, known as a beneficial cheongsam), and will are available having several minds, zero lead https://internationalwomen.net/tr/blog/dogu-avrupa-kadinlari/ or 7 attention, and in and that post-purchase brides recreation deal with material ( It is a scene where in actuality the “feminine best” are transformed into the latest unattractive and the alien, and in which users out of porn and you may genuine send-buy fiance websites are lampooned and you will satirized. Wong’s web site was a beneficial pastiche from varied photos, and you can, instance a festival doing his thing, try an unstable and anarchic region. The latest carnival, because the Stallybrass and you may White emphasize, is not merely a routine function from Eu culture, but a method out of facts (the importance) and a cultural analytical (Stallybrass and you can White, 1986: 6). So when Bakhtin claims, grotesque physical photos – an extremely important component regarding carnivalesque site – articulates a good universal you to actually as a result of some time and place, reaches all dialects, all the literatures, plus the entire program off gesticulation (Bakhtin, 1984: 319). As bodily pictures of your own grotesque might articulate an effective universal, it could be staged differently in different contexts and other news. I can manage the world-wide-web while the web site of the show.
